Output 6cb52c4650582fa80990a8b55c6db09a18477e4ab71dd7dfc36bb639fecd40e2:0

value
182918580
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e53fbb56564864b7a7f5b48ff5af1eb9a511d8e OP_EQUAL
address
3EfaV3M2kGBNheQq1LdhTsp4jA1KNzqDcM
transaction
6cb52c4650582fa80990a8b55c6db09a18477e4ab71dd7dfc36bb639fecd40e2
confirmations
112834
spent
true